Delta-8, like delta-9 (routine THC), binds to the body's endocannabinoid system, which triggers you to feel high. Chemically, delta-8 and delta-9 are comparable in that they both have a double bond in their structures.
The 2 THCs are chemically different in the positioning of the double bond. Both cannabinoids have a chain of carbon atoms, but delta-8 has the double bond on the 8th carbon, whereas delta-9 has it on the ninth. Delta-8 binds to the endocannabinoid system in a slightly various style because of the location of its double bond.
However, more research study requires to be done on delta-8 and how it communicates with the body. Will delta-8 get you high? Delta-8 will get you high, albeit not as high as common delta-9 THC. CBD Delta-8 has more similarities to THC (delta-9) than CBD, both in its chemical structure and because it gets you high.
CBD does not bind as easily to the endocannabinoid system, making it non-intoxicating, although CBD can provide medicinal advantages for the customer. If you are trying to find effects similar to THC but with a lowered potency, delta-8 may be for you. If you look for relief from specific symptoms and do not want to get intoxicated, you may want to attempt a CBD product.

Delta-8 currently exists in a legal gray location. Few state laws specifically address delta-8 THC at this time. The majority of state laws that pertain to marijuana or cannabis utilize language that covers marijuana, cannabis, THC, CBD, or delta-9 tetrahydrocannabinol.

The federal Drug Enforcement Administration (DEA) has, in a proposed rule, indirectly classified delta-8 THC as an Arrange I managed substance, which would make it federally prohibited. That guideline is not yet final. Delta-8 THC is commonly sourced from hemp, not cannabis, which is why it's presently sold in lots of states where cannabis is unlawful.
This can be a little complicated due to the fact that hemp is, technically, a cannabis plant that contains less than 0. 3% THC. When we discuss "marijuana," though, we're typically describing cannabis plants with THC material of 0. 3% or greater. The 2018 farm costs, a federal act gone by Congress, legalized hemp in the United States.

Delta-8 is discovered in trace quantities in marijuana and hemp plants, and as hemp is legal to grow throughout the United States and more readily offered, the cannabinoid is typically sourced from that.
As such, delta-8 needs more processing and is more costly to make than CBD, but this increased production cost is cancelled by the high need for it (delta 8 thc drug test). How to discover great, safe delta-8 As delta-8 is fairly new to the market, it might be challenging to discover products that are what they say they are and actually include delta-8.
Quality, checked items normally have a QR code or batch number on the box that enables you to look up test outcomes on the manufacturer's website. Stay away from items that aren't checked or have doubtful test outcomes, as you will not understand if they even include delta-8, and they might potentially include damaging compounds (treetop hemp co delta 8).
